Configuration loading from various sources. use crate::{ConfigError, ConfigResult, ConfigValue}; use serde::{Deserialize, Serialize}; use std::collections::HashMap; use std::path::Path; use std::time::Duration; use tracing::{debug, warn}; /// Configuration format types. #[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Serialize, Deserialize)] pub enum ConfigFormat { Json, Yaml, Toml, Env, } /// Configuration loader settings. #[derive(Debug, Clone)] pub struct LoaderConfig { /// Environment variable prefix (e.g., "RTX_" for RTX_DATABASE_URL) pub env_prefix: Option, /// Case sensitivity for environment variables pub env_case_sensitive: bool, /// Separator for nested keys in environment variables (e.g., "__" for RTX_DB__URL) pub env_separator: String, /// Whether to ignore missing optional files pub ignore_missing_files: bool, /// Default timeout for remote configuration loading pub remote_timeout: Duration, /// Maximum file size for configuration files (in bytes) pub max_file_size: usize, } impl Default for LoaderConfig { fn default() -> Self { Self { env_prefix: Some("RTX_".to_string()), env_case_sensitive: false, env_separator: "__".to_string(), ignore_missing_files: true, remote_timeout: Duration::from_secs(30), max_file_size: 10 * 1024 * 1024, // 10MB } } } /// Configuration loader for different sources. #[derive(Debug, Clone)] pub struct ConfigLoader { config: LoaderConfig, } impl ConfigLoader { /// Create a new configuration loader. pub fn new(config: LoaderConfig) -> Self { Self { config } } /// Load configuration from environment variables. pub async fn load_environment(&self) -> ConfigResult> { let mut values = HashMap::new(); for (key, value) in std::env::vars() { if let Some(config_key) = self.process_env_var(&key) { let config_value = self.parse_env_value(&value)?; values.insert(config_key, config_value); } } debug!( "Loaded {} configuration values from environment", values.len() ); Ok(values) } /// Load configuration from a file. pub async fn load_file( &self, path: &Path, format: ConfigFormat, ) -> ConfigResult> { if !path.exists() { if self.config.ignore_missing_files { debug!("Configuration file not found (ignored): {}", path.display()); return Ok(HashMap::new()); } return Err(ConfigError::FileNotFound { path: path.display().to_string(), }); } // Check file size let metadata = tokio::fs::metadata(path).await?; if metadata.len() > self.config.max_file_size as u64 { return Err(ConfigError::ValidationFailed { details: format!( "Configuration file too large: {} bytes (max: {} bytes)", metadata.len(), self.config.max_file_size ), }); } let content = tokio::fs::read_to_string(path).await?; let values = self.parse_content(&content, format) .map_err(|e| ConfigError::InvalidFormat { path: path.display().to_string(), details: e.to_string(), })?; debug!( "Loaded {} configuration values from file: {}", values.len(), path.display() ); Ok(values) } /// Load configuration from a remote URL. #[cfg(feature = "remote-config")] pub async fn load_remote( &self, url: &str, headers: HashMap, timeout: Duration, ) -> ConfigResult> { let client = reqwest::Client::builder() .timeout(timeout) .build() .map_err(|e| ConfigError::remote_error(url, e.to_string()))?; let mut request = client.get(url); // Add custom headers for (key, value) in headers { request = request.header(&key, &value); } let response = request .send() .await .map_err(|e| ConfigError::remote_error(url, e.to_string()))?; if !response.status().is_success() { return Err(ConfigError::remote_error( url, format!("HTTP error: {}", response.status()), )); } let content_type = response .headers() .get("content-type") .and_then(|v| v.to_str().ok()) .unwrap_or("application/json"); let format = self.detect_format_from_content_type(content_type); let content = response .text() .await .map_err(|e| ConfigError::remote_error(url, e.to_string()))?; let values = self .parse_content(&content, format) .map_err(|e| ConfigError::remote_error(url, format!("Parse error: {}", e)))?; debug!( "Loaded {} configuration values from remote URL: {}", values.len(), url ); Ok(values) } /// Load configuration from a remote URL. #[cfg(not(feature = "remote-config"))] pub async fn load_remote( &self, _url: &str, _headers: HashMap, _timeout: Duration, ) -> ConfigResult> { Err(ConfigError::remote_error( _url, "Remote configuration loading is not enabled. Enable the 'remote-config' feature to use this functionality.".to_string(), )) } /// Process environment variable name to configuration key. fn process_env_var(&self, env_key: &str) -> Option { let processed_key = if !self.config.env_case_sensitive { env_key.to_uppercase() } else { env_key.to_string() }; if let Some(ref prefix) = self.config.env_prefix { let prefix = if !self.config.env_case_sensitive { prefix.to_uppercase() } else { prefix.clone() }; if processed_key.starts_with(&prefix) { let config_key = processed_key.strip_prefix(&prefix)?.to_lowercase(); // Convert separator to dots for nested keys let config_key = config_key.replace(&self.config.env_separator, "."); Some(config_key) } else { None } } else { // No prefix, use the key as-is (converted to lowercase) Some( processed_key .to_lowercase() .replace(&self.config.env_separator, "."), ) } } /// Parse environment variable value to ConfigValue. fn parse_env_value(&self, value: &str) -> ConfigResult { // Try to parse as different types // Boolean match value.to_lowercase().as_str() { "true" | "yes" | "1" | "on" => return Ok(ConfigValue::Boolean(true)), "false" | "no" | "0" | "off" => return Ok(ConfigValue::Boolean(false)), _ => {} } // Integer if let Ok(int_val) = value.parse::() { return Ok(ConfigValue::Integer(int_val)); } // Float if let Ok(float_val) = value.parse::() { return Ok(ConfigValue::Float(float_val)); } // JSON (arrays, objects) if value.starts_with('[') || value.starts_with('{') { if let Ok(json_val) = serde_json::from_str::(value) { return Ok(self.json_to_config_value(json_val)); } } // Default to string Ok(ConfigValue::String(value.to_string())) } /// Parse configuration content based on format. fn parse_content( &self, content: &str, format: ConfigFormat, ) -> ConfigResult> { match format { ConfigFormat::Json => { let json_value: serde_json::Value = serde_json::from_str(content)?; Ok(self.json_to_flat_map(json_value, None)) } ConfigFormat::Yaml => { let yaml_value: serde_yaml::Value = serde_yaml::from_str(content)?; Ok(self.yaml_to_flat_map(yaml_value, None)) } ConfigFormat::Toml => { let toml_value: toml::Value = toml::from_str(content)?; Ok(self.toml_to_flat_map(toml_value, None)) } ConfigFormat::Env => { // Parse as .env file format self.parse_env_file(content) } } } /// Convert JSON value to ConfigValue. fn json_to_config_value(&self, value: serde_json::Value) -> ConfigValue { match value { serde_json::Value::Null => ConfigValue::Null, serde_json::Value::Bool(b) => ConfigValue::Boolean(b), serde_json::Value::Number(n) => { if let Some(i) = n.as_i64() { ConfigValue::Integer(i) } else if let Some(f) = n.as_f64() { ConfigValue::Float(f) } else { ConfigValue::String(n.to_string()) } } serde_json::Value::String(s) => ConfigValue::String(s), serde_json::Value::Array(arr) => { let config_array = arr .into_iter() .map(|v| self.json_to_config_value(v)) .collect(); ConfigValue::Array(config_array) } serde_json::Value::Object(obj) => { let config_object = obj .into_iter() .map(|(k, v)| (k, self.json_to_config_value(v))) .collect(); ConfigValue::Object(config_object) } } } /// Flatten JSON value to dot-notation keys. fn json_to_flat_map( &self, value: serde_json::Value, prefix: Option, ) -> HashMap { let mut result = HashMap::new(); if let serde_json::Value::Object(obj) = value { for (key, val) in obj { let new_key = if let Some(ref p) = prefix { format!("{}.{}", p, key) } else { key }; match val { serde_json::Value::Object(_) => { result.extend(self.json_to_flat_map(val, Some(new_key))); } _ => { result.insert(new_key, self.json_to_config_value(val)); } } } } else { let key = prefix.unwrap_or_else(|| "root".to_string()); result.insert(key, self.json_to_config_value(value)); } result } /// Convert YAML value to flat map. fn yaml_to_flat_map( &self, value: serde_yaml::Value, prefix: Option, ) -> HashMap { let mut result = HashMap::new(); if let serde_yaml::Value::Mapping(map) = value { for (key, val) in map { if let serde_yaml::Value::String(key_str) = key { let new_key = if let Some(ref p) = prefix { format!("{}.{}", p, key_str) } else { key_str }; match val { serde_yaml::Value::Mapping(_) => { result.extend(self.yaml_to_flat_map(val, Some(new_key))); } _ => { result.insert(new_key, self.yaml_to_config_value(val)); } } } } } else { let key = prefix.unwrap_or_else(|| "root".to_string()); result.insert(key, self.yaml_to_config_value(value)); } result } /// Convert YAML value to ConfigValue. fn yaml_to_config_value(&self, value: serde_yaml::Value) -> ConfigValue { match value { serde_yaml::Value::Null => ConfigValue::Null, serde_yaml::Value::Bool(b) => ConfigValue::Boolean(b), serde_yaml::Value::Number(n) => { if let Some(i) = n.as_i64() { ConfigValue::Integer(i) } else if let Some(f) = n.as_f64() { ConfigValue::Float(f) } else { ConfigValue::String(n.to_string()) } } serde_yaml::Value::String(s) => ConfigValue::String(s), serde_yaml::Value::Sequence(seq) => { let config_array = seq .into_iter() .map(|v| self.yaml_to_config_value(v)) .collect(); ConfigValue::Array(config_array) } serde_yaml::Value::Mapping(map) => { let mut config_object = HashMap::new(); for (k, v) in map { if let serde_yaml::Value::String(key_str) = k { config_object.insert(key_str, self.yaml_to_config_value(v)); } } ConfigValue::Object(config_object) } _ => { // For other types, serialize to string using YAML format match serde_yaml::to_string(&value) { Ok(s) => ConfigValue::String(s), Err(_) => ConfigValue::Null, } } } } /// Convert TOML value to flat map. fn toml_to_flat_map( &self, value: toml::Value, prefix: Option, ) -> HashMap { let mut result = HashMap::new(); if let toml::Value::Table(table) = value { for (key, val) in table { let new_key = if let Some(ref p) = prefix { format!("{}.{}", p, key) } else { key }; match val { toml::Value::Table(_) => { result.extend(self.toml_to_flat_map(val, Some(new_key))); } _ => { result.insert(new_key, self.toml_to_config_value(val)); } } } } else { let key = prefix.unwrap_or_else(|| "root".to_string()); result.insert(key, self.toml_to_config_value(value)); } result } /// Convert TOML value to ConfigValue. fn toml_to_config_value(&self, value: toml::Value) -> ConfigValue { match value { toml::Value::String(s) => ConfigValue::String(s), toml::Value::Integer(i) => ConfigValue::Integer(i), toml::Value::Float(f) => ConfigValue::Float(f), toml::Value::Boolean(b) => ConfigValue::Boolean(b), toml::Value::Array(arr) => { let config_array = arr .into_iter() .map(|v| self.toml_to_config_value(v)) .collect(); ConfigValue::Array(config_array) } toml::Value::Table(table) => { let config_object = table .into_iter() .map(|(k, v)| (k, self.toml_to_config_value(v))) .collect(); ConfigValue::Object(config_object) } toml::Value::Datetime(dt) => ConfigValue::String(dt.to_string()), } } /// Parse .env file format. fn parse_env_file(&self, content: &str) -> ConfigResult> { let mut values = HashMap::new(); for line in content.lines() { let line = line.trim(); // Skip comments and empty lines if line.is_empty() || line.starts_with('#') { continue; } // Parse KEY=VALUE format if let Some((key, value)) = line.split_once('=') { let key = key.trim(); let value = value.trim(); // Remove quotes if present let value = if (value.starts_with('"') && value.ends_with('"')) || (value.starts_with('\'') && value.ends_with('\'')) { &value[1..value.len() - 1] } else { value }; if let Some(config_key) = self.process_env_var(key) { let config_value = self.parse_env_value(value)?; values.insert(config_key, config_value); } } else { warn!("Ignoring invalid .env line: {}", line); } } Ok(values) } /// Detect configuration format from content type. fn detect_format_from_content_type(&self, content_type: &str) -> ConfigFormat { if content_type.contains("application/json") { ConfigFormat::Json } else if content_type.contains("application/x-yaml") || content_type.contains("text/yaml") { ConfigFormat::Yaml } else if content_type.contains("application/toml") { ConfigFormat::Toml } else { // Default to JSON ConfigFormat::Json } } } impl Default for ConfigLoader { fn default() -> Self { Self::new(LoaderConfig::default()) } } #[cfg(test)] mod tests { use super::*;
